Creedence Clearwater Revival: Music In Review – A Deep Dive into the Heart of Classic Rock

For fans of classic rock and timeless American music, Creedence Clearwater Revival: Music In Review (2007) stands as the definitive Creedence Clearwater Revival documentary that meticulously unpacks the enduring legacy of CCR and their unmatched catalog of hits. Through interviews, detailed music analysis, and rich archival footage, the documentary highlights what made this group one of the most influential rock bands of the late 1960s and early 1970s.

Known for their distinctive blend of rock, blues, and country influences, CCR captured the spirit of their era with songs that continue to echo cultural and social narratives decades later. Whether it’s the revolutionary energy of “Fortunate Son,” the melodic storytelling of “Have You Ever Seen the Rain,” or the iconic “Proud Mary,” this CCR documentary review takes an in-depth look at the band’s greatest hits and impact on music history.

The Musical Legacy of Creedence Clearwater Revival

Despite an incredibly brief active career span from 1968 to 1972, Creedence Clearwater Revival produced an astonishing number of staple rock songs that still dominate classic rock playlists worldwide. Their sound is unmistakable — characterized by John Fogerty’s gritty vocals, compelling songwriting, and the band’s tight, swamp-rock instrumentation.

The documentary revisits classics like John Fogerty songs “Bad Moon Rising,” “Down on the Corner,” and “Fortunate Son CCR,” dissecting the craftsmanship behind the hits and the stories that cemented CCR as a household name during a tumultuous time in American history.

What Makes This Documentary a Must-Watch for CCR Fans

Creedence Clearwater Revival: Music In Review includes candid interviews featuring key band members, including bassist Stu Cook and drummer Doug “Cosmo” Clifford, who delve into the making of every iconic album and track. The film revives nostalgia while presenting new perspectives on CCR’s rise, struggles, and enduring cultural relevance.

The documentary also unpacks the evolution of the band’s sound and the dynamics that shaped their short but impactful career. Fans will appreciate the focus on authentic Creedence Clearwater Revival hits and a comprehensive overview of the band’s artistic journey.

Fun and Obscure Trivia: The Woodstock Myth Busting

A lesser-known trivia featured in the documentary is the clarification around CCR’s Woodstock performance. Contrary to popular belief, CCR did not perform at Woodstock in 1969 due to contractual obligations. However, they headlined at the Woodstock Sound-Out festival, a smaller event, and later delivered a powerful set at the Isle of Wight Festival in 1970. This documentary busts myths while highlighting some of their electrifying live shows.
